OSDN Git Service

H264: use alias-safe macros
authorMåns Rullgård <mans@mansr.com>
Thu, 18 Feb 2010 16:24:31 +0000 (16:24 +0000)
committerMåns Rullgård <mans@mansr.com>
Thu, 18 Feb 2010 16:24:31 +0000 (16:24 +0000)
commit19769ece3bd99b7570f39c9c605bee1bbada2b57
treedb19c1e9e60ff41d57dfd1a76a4eb08509f924f6
parentf4a7434f16afc4616a34a7cd1bd8e592ed04e89f
H264: use alias-safe macros

This eliminates all aliasing violation warnings in h264 code.
No measurable speed difference with gcc-4.4.3 on i7.

Originally committed as revision 21881 to svn://svn.ffmpeg.org/ffmpeg/trunk
libavcodec/h264.c
libavcodec/h264.h
libavcodec/h264_direct.c
libavcodec/h264_loopfilter.c
libavcodec/h264_mvpred.h